1 Strong simulation of single-Pauli measurements using Gauss sums
2 ---------------------------------------------------------------
4 See the draft at [https://arxiv.org/abs/2012.11739] for an introduction and description of this code.
8 1. Build code for Gauss sum tensor multiple you'd like to use. Here we choose k=6.
9 $ make gausssums_multipleof6
11 2. Build code for generating random Pauli inputs.
12 $ make randommultipleinputPaulis
14 3. Build Hilbert vector space code to check our results.
15 $ make hilbertspace_vector
19 1. Run test diagonositic
25 gausssums_multipleof*c need Pauli inputs which can be generated with randommultipleinputPaulis.c.
27 NOTE: current gausssums_multipleof*c only support the same number of T gates as number of qubits!
29 Output from gausssums_multipleof*c can be verified with hilbertspace_vector.c.